CARE AND CLEANING
Before initial use and after each subsequent use, wash skillet and cover in dishwasher or in warm sudsy water, rinse, and dry. Do not immerse Control Masterheat control in water or let it come in contact with any liquid.
For best results use nylon, plastic, wooden, or rubber utensils. Do not use metal utensils as they may scratch the nonstick surface. Do not cut foods on the cooking surface.
After each use, clean the nonstick surface with a non-metal cleaning pad, such as Scotch-Brite*Multi-Purpose Scrub Sponge* or Scotch-Brite* Dobie Cleaning Pad**. Firm pressure can be applied, if necessary. Do not use steel wool or abrasive kitchen cleaners. Soaking the skillet to loosen food residue is not necessary. If, however, soaking the skillet is desired, do not soak for more than two hours. Soaking for more than two hours may damage the nonstick finish.
In time, the nonstick finish may darken over the heating element. To remove this discoloration, use a commercial cleaner designed for cleaning surfaces, such as dip-itdestainer. These cleaners are available at most grocery and hardware stores. For best results, follow the manufacturer’s instructions, being careful that any cleaning solution coming in contact with the exterior of the appliance is wiped off.
After treating the skillet with a commercial cleaner, it is recommended that the cooking surface be wiped lightly with a cooking oil before using. The outside finish of the skillet is easy to keep attractive and looking new. Simply wipe away spills and drips as they occur. If food should happen to burn on, it can be removed with warm, sudsy water and a cleaning pad. Rinse and wipe dry.
IMPORTANT: To ensure continued accuracy of the Control Masterheat control, avoid rough handling in use and storage.

HOW TO ASSEMBLE
1. Place skillet upside down on table or counter.
2. Remove the four screws from mounting projections on the skillet body.
3. Position the handles on the skillet, lining up holes in the handles with mounting projections on the skillet.
4. Replace the screws and fasten securely, Fig. A. Caution: Overtightening can result in stripping of screws or cracking of handles and legs. When properly assembled, the skillet should sit level.
5. To attach knob to cover, Fig. B, place cover knob upside down on counter and place base plate, with large side facing up, over knob. Position skillet cover upside down over large rubber washer so the hole in the cover is aligned with the hole in the washer and the hole in the base plate. Secure the knob and base plate to the cover with the small rubber washer, the metal washer, and screw. Fasten securely.
